Fabrizio Romano responded to the transfer rumours involving Grealish. He stated in his exclusive CaughtOffside column, that Grealish is 100% focused on City and this winter’s World Cup match with England.
Romano said that “we will see” in 2023. So, perhaps things could change as suggested by a 90min report that linked Grealish to a move from the Etihad Stadium. Romano explained Grealish’s current City situation to
: “At this moment, the answer that I’m getting it that Grealish is 100% focused upon Manchester City, World Cup, and nothing else.

“He’s ready to fight for his spot at Man City so that we can see in 2023 what happens but there’s absolutely no decision or imminent. He deserves time, I believe after only one season with Guardiola.”
City supporters will no doubt be hopeful that Grealish can turn the tide in Manchester. The 27-year old is a top talent on his day.
This is a different style of football at City than Grealish was used to at Villa. However, he’s certainly capable of adapting and making an impact.
